I just received this:

Thank you for your enquiry.

We are sorry that you have received an incomplete image.

We have arranged for a full refund of £3.00 to be credited to your account via Worldpay.

As we are unable to manipulate the image, if you still require a copy of the above entry, you will need to place a further order for a PDF image (which can be manipulated) or a certificate.

We apologise for any inconvenience caused.

Should you have any further questions or concerns regarding this order, please contact us directly via our online contact form and we will be happy to help you.
